Repeat Fish

Making another black fish, last seen in 2017.

This one is slightly different from all the other plushies of late. The first big difference is that it’s made of regular fleece, not wellness fleece. The second is that it’s not a pattern by CholyKnight. The third is that this one has safety eyes, not felt features.

The fabric choice means that it is not as cuddly but it does hold its shape pretty well. I’ve used this pattern before, you can see the previous fish here. However, I cannot remember where this fish went. I think it might have gone in the stomach of the Toothless gift, but I’m not sure at all. I remember that I lost a fish at the time, which was one of those things that I didn’t think was possible but it happened.

The pattern is by Astrocat on Deviantart here. I think it used to be available without logging in, and I still had the pieces from when I made it before in 2017. All the fins are doubled and turned. I still really like these types of fishes. I think they are so pretty with their wavy tails just bobbing about in an aquarium.
